Autonomous Driving Neural Networks
Explore diverse perspectives on autonomous driving with structured content covering technology, market trends, ethics, and future predictions.
The advent of autonomous driving neural networks has revolutionized the automotive industry, paving the way for self-driving cars that promise to redefine transportation as we know it. These neural networks, inspired by the human brain, are the backbone of autonomous vehicles, enabling them to perceive their surroundings, make decisions, and navigate complex environments. As industries race to perfect this technology, understanding its intricacies becomes crucial for professionals, researchers, and businesses alike. This guide delves deep into the world of autonomous driving neural networks, exploring their foundations, technological advancements, market trends, and ethical considerations. Whether you're a tech enthusiast, an automotive engineer, or a policymaker, this comprehensive blueprint will equip you with actionable insights to navigate the evolving landscape of autonomous driving.
Accelerate [Autonomous Driving] innovation with cutting-edge solutions for agile development.
Understanding the basics of autonomous driving neural networks
Key Definitions and Concepts
Autonomous driving neural networks are specialized artificial intelligence (AI) systems designed to process vast amounts of data from sensors, cameras, and other inputs to enable self-driving vehicles to operate safely and efficiently. These networks mimic the structure and functioning of the human brain, using layers of interconnected nodes (neurons) to analyze and interpret data.
Key concepts include:
- Perception: The ability of the neural network to identify objects, pedestrians, and road signs using data from cameras and LiDAR.
- Decision-Making: Algorithms that determine the vehicle's next actions, such as braking, accelerating, or turning.
- Localization and Mapping: Using GPS and sensor data to understand the vehicle's position and create a map of its surroundings.
- Reinforcement Learning: A training method where the neural network learns optimal driving strategies through trial and error.
Historical Development and Milestones
The journey of autonomous driving neural networks began with the broader development of AI and machine learning. Key milestones include:
- 1980s: Early experiments in neural networks, such as the Perceptron, laid the groundwork for modern AI.
- 2004: DARPA's Grand Challenge showcased the potential of autonomous vehicles, with neural networks playing a pivotal role in navigation.
- 2012: The advent of deep learning revolutionized AI, enabling more complex neural networks for tasks like image recognition and object detection.
- 2016: Tesla introduced Autopilot, leveraging neural networks for semi-autonomous driving.
- 2020s: Companies like Waymo and NVIDIA advanced the field with end-to-end neural networks capable of handling complex driving scenarios.
The role of technology in autonomous driving neural networks
Cutting-Edge Innovations
Recent innovations have propelled autonomous driving neural networks to new heights:
- Convolutional Neural Networks (CNNs): Essential for image processing, CNNs enable vehicles to recognize objects, lane markings, and traffic signals.
- Recurrent Neural Networks (RNNs): Used for sequential data analysis, RNNs help predict the behavior of other road users.
- Sensor Fusion: Combining data from multiple sensors (e.g., cameras, radar, LiDAR) to create a comprehensive understanding of the environment.
- Edge Computing: Processing data locally within the vehicle to reduce latency and improve real-time decision-making.
- Simulated Training Environments: Virtual simulations allow neural networks to learn and adapt without the risks of real-world testing.
Integration with Existing Systems
Integrating autonomous driving neural networks with existing automotive systems is a complex but essential task. Key areas of integration include:
- Advanced Driver Assistance Systems (ADAS): Enhancing features like adaptive cruise control and lane-keeping assist.
- Vehicle-to-Everything (V2X) Communication: Enabling vehicles to communicate with infrastructure, other vehicles, and pedestrians.
- Cloud Connectivity: Leveraging cloud computing for data storage, updates, and collaborative learning across fleets.
- Human-Machine Interfaces (HMI): Designing intuitive interfaces to keep drivers informed and engaged during semi-autonomous operation.
Click here to utilize our free project management templates!
Benefits and challenges of autonomous driving neural networks
Advantages for Industries and Consumers
The adoption of autonomous driving neural networks offers numerous benefits:
- Safety: Reducing accidents caused by human error, which accounts for 94% of crashes.
- Efficiency: Optimizing traffic flow and reducing fuel consumption through intelligent navigation.
- Accessibility: Providing mobility solutions for individuals unable to drive, such as the elderly or disabled.
- Economic Impact: Creating new opportunities in AI development, data analytics, and automotive manufacturing.
Addressing Common Obstacles
Despite their potential, autonomous driving neural networks face significant challenges:
- Data Requirements: Training neural networks requires vast amounts of labeled data, which can be expensive and time-consuming to collect.
- Edge Cases: Handling rare or unpredictable scenarios, such as sudden weather changes or erratic pedestrian behavior.
- Computational Demands: The need for high-performance hardware to process data in real-time.
- Public Perception: Building trust in autonomous systems amidst concerns about safety and job displacement.
Market trends and insights for autonomous driving neural networks
Current Market Dynamics
The market for autonomous driving neural networks is rapidly evolving:
- Key Players: Companies like Tesla, Waymo, NVIDIA, and Baidu are leading the charge in neural network development.
- Investment Trends: Significant funding is being directed toward AI research, sensor technology, and autonomous vehicle startups.
- Adoption Rates: While fully autonomous vehicles are still in development, semi-autonomous features are becoming standard in new cars.
Future Predictions and Opportunities
Looking ahead, the future of autonomous driving neural networks is promising:
- Level 5 Autonomy: Achieving full autonomy without human intervention remains the ultimate goal.
- Global Expansion: Emerging markets are expected to adopt autonomous technology as infrastructure improves.
- Collaborative Ecosystems: Partnerships between tech companies, automakers, and governments will drive innovation and deployment.
Click here to utilize our free project management templates!
Legal and ethical considerations in autonomous driving neural networks
Regulatory Frameworks
Governments and regulatory bodies are working to establish guidelines for autonomous vehicles:
- Safety Standards: Defining performance benchmarks for neural networks in various driving conditions.
- Liability Issues: Determining responsibility in the event of an accident involving an autonomous vehicle.
- Data Privacy: Ensuring that data collected by vehicles is stored and used responsibly.
Ethical Implications and Public Trust
Ethical considerations are central to the development of autonomous driving neural networks:
- Bias in AI: Addressing potential biases in neural networks that could lead to unfair or unsafe outcomes.
- Transparency: Providing clear explanations of how decisions are made by autonomous systems.
- Job Displacement: Mitigating the impact on industries and workers affected by automation.
Examples of autonomous driving neural networks in action
Tesla's Autopilot System
Tesla's Autopilot uses neural networks to enable features like lane-keeping, adaptive cruise control, and automatic lane changes. The system continuously learns from data collected by Tesla's fleet, improving its performance over time.
Waymo's Self-Driving Cars
Waymo's autonomous vehicles rely on a combination of neural networks and sensor fusion to navigate complex urban environments. The company's extensive testing program has logged millions of miles on public roads.
NVIDIA's DRIVE Platform
NVIDIA's DRIVE platform provides end-to-end solutions for autonomous driving, including hardware, software, and neural network models. The platform is used by automakers and researchers to accelerate development.
Click here to utilize our free project management templates!
Step-by-step guide to implementing autonomous driving neural networks
- Define Objectives: Determine the specific tasks the neural network will perform, such as object detection or path planning.
- Collect Data: Gather diverse datasets from sensors, cameras, and simulations to train the network.
- Choose a Framework: Select a machine learning framework like TensorFlow or PyTorch for model development.
- Design the Architecture: Create a neural network architecture tailored to the objectives, such as a CNN for image processing.
- Train the Model: Use labeled data to train the network, optimizing its performance through iterative testing.
- Validate and Test: Evaluate the model's accuracy and robustness in real-world scenarios and edge cases.
- Deploy and Monitor: Integrate the neural network into the vehicle's system and continuously monitor its performance.
Tips for do's and don'ts
Do's | Don'ts |
---|---|
Use diverse datasets for training | Rely solely on simulated data |
Prioritize safety and reliability | Ignore edge cases and rare scenarios |
Collaborate with industry experts | Develop in isolation without feedback |
Stay updated on regulatory changes | Overlook compliance with legal standards |
Test extensively in real-world conditions | Rush deployment without thorough testing |
Related:
AI Ethics And Health MonitoringClick here to utilize our free project management templates!
Faqs about autonomous driving neural networks
What Are the Key Features of Autonomous Driving Neural Networks?
Key features include object detection, decision-making, path planning, and real-time data processing.
How Do Autonomous Driving Neural Networks Impact the Environment?
By optimizing routes and reducing traffic congestion, these networks can lower fuel consumption and emissions.
What Are the Costs Associated with Autonomous Driving Neural Networks?
Costs include hardware (e.g., sensors, GPUs), software development, and data collection for training.
How Are Autonomous Driving Neural Networks Being Tested and Implemented?
Testing involves simulations, closed-course trials, and real-world driving under controlled conditions.
What Are the Future Prospects for Autonomous Driving Neural Networks?
The future includes advancements in Level 5 autonomy, global adoption, and integration with smart city infrastructure.
This comprehensive guide provides a deep dive into autonomous driving neural networks, equipping professionals with the knowledge to navigate this transformative field. Whether you're developing the technology, implementing it, or shaping its regulatory framework, the insights here will help you stay ahead in the race toward autonomous mobility.
Accelerate [Autonomous Driving] innovation with cutting-edge solutions for agile development.